On Wednesday, 15 November 2017 12:55:58 EET Jacopo Mondi wrote:
> Migo-R platform uses sh_mobile_ceu camera driver, which is now being
> replaced by a proper V4L2 camera driver named 'renesas-ceu'.
>
> Move Migo-R platform to use the v4l2 renesas-ceu camera driver
> interface and get rid of soc_camera defined components used to register
> sensor drivers.
>
> Also, memory for CEU video buffers is now reserved with membocks APIs,
> and need to be declared as dma_coherent during machine initialization to
> remove that architecture specific part from CEU driver.
>
> Signed-off-by: Jacopo Mondi <jacopo+renesas@jmondi.org>
> ---
> arch/sh/boards/mach-migor/setup.c | 164 ++++++++++++++++------------------
> 1 file changed, 76 insertions(+), 88 deletions(-)

> diff --git a/arch/sh/boards/mach-migor/setup.c
> b/arch/sh/boards/mach-migor/setup.c index 98aa094..10a9b3c 100644
> --- a/arch/sh/boards/mach-migor/setup.c
> +++ b/arch/sh/boards/mach-migor/setup.c
> @@ -27,7 +27,7 @@
> #include <linux/videodev2.h>
> #include <linux/sh_intc.h>
> #include <video/sh_mobile_lcdc.h>
> -#include <media/drv-intf/sh_mobile_ceu.h>
> +#include <media/drv-intf/renesas-ceu.h>
> #include <media/i2c/ov772x.h>
> #include <media/soc_camera.h>
> #include <media/i2c/tw9910.h>
> @@ -308,62 +308,80 @@ static struct platform_device migor_lcdc_device = {
> static struct clk *camera_clk;
> static DEFINE_MUTEX(camera_lock);
>
> -static void camera_power_on(int is_tw)
> +static void camera_vio_clk_on(void)
> {
> - mutex_lock(&camera_lock);
> -
> /* Use 10 MHz VIO_CKO instead of 24 MHz to work
> * around signal quality issues on Panel Board V2.1.
> */
> camera_clk = clk_get(NULL, "video_clk");
> clk_set_rate(camera_clk, 10000000);
> clk_enable(camera_clk); /* start VIO_CKO */
> -
> - /* use VIO_RST to take camera out of reset */
> - mdelay(10);
> - if (is_tw) {
> - g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T2, 0);
> - g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T0, 0);
> - } else {
> - g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T0, 1);
> - }
> - g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T3, 0);
> - mdelay(10);
> - g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T3, 1);
> - mdelay(10); /* wait to let chip come out of reset */
> }
>
> -static void camera_power_off(void)
> +static void camera_disable(void)
> {
> - clk_disable(camera_clk); /* stop VIO_CKO */
> + /* stop VIO_CKO */
> + clk_disable(camera_clk);
> clk_put(camera_clk);
>
> + g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T0, 0);
> + g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T2, 1);
> g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T3, 0);
> +
> mutex_unlock(&camera_lock);
> }
>
> -static int ov7725_power(struct device *dev, int mode)
> +static void camera_reset(void)
> {
> - if (mode)
> - camera_power_on(0);
> - else
> - camera_power_off();
> + /* use VIO_RST to take camera out of reset */
> + g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T3, 0);
> + mdelay(10);
> + g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T3, 1);
> + mdelay(10);
> +}
> +
> +static int ov7725_enable(void)
> +{
> + mutex_lock(&camera_lock);
> + camera_vio_clk_on();
> + mdelay(10);
> + g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T0, 1);
> +
> + camera_reset();
>
> return 0;
> }
>
> -static int tw9910_power(struct device *dev, int mode)
> +static int tw9910_enable(void)
> {
> - if (mode)
> - camera_power_on(1);
> - else
> - camera_power_off();
> + mutex_lock(&camera_lock);
> + camera_vio_clk_on();
> + mdelay(10);
> + gpio_set_value(GPIO_PTT2, 0);
> +
> + camera_reset();
>
> return 0;
> }
Can't all these be moved to drivers by using the GPIO, clock and regulator
APIs ? We should really try to get rid of platform callbacks. Apart from the
patch patch looks good to me.
